Ying Ang Explores Fungal Networks in New Photo Series
Photographer Ying Ang's latest series 'Fruiting Bodies' delves into the world of mycelium and fungi, reflecting contemporary anxieties about ecological collapse. The work draws parallels between fungal networks and human infrastructure, particularly data centers encroaching on natural aquifers. Ang's images capture the delicate, often overlooked structures of fungi, suggesting resilience and decay. The series is presented as a meditation on interconnectedness and survival amid environmental crisis.
